Tucson’s festivities won’t be ending anytime soon. In case you missed it, 5-star shooting guard Caleb Holt committed to the Wildcats on Tuesday, marking a significant recruiting victory for Arizona and Tommy Lloyd.
Holt becomes one of the program’s highest-rated players ever, thus this is a huge acquisition for Zona. Holt had a ton of options, but he felt deep down that he had to choose Arizona. What set U of A apart in this situation? He gave a good explanation, since his familiarity and connection to Lloyd were crucial:

While working together on the USA U-19 basketball team last summer, Lloyd coached Holt and the two developed a close relationship. Naturally, the two kept in touch, with Arizona making every effort to prevail in this significant recruiting contest.
Ultimately, Lloyd and his team’s efforts paid off in the finest way imaginable. The 6-5, 200-pound player was down to Alabama, Houston, Kentucky, and Providence before making his choice live on ESPN’s First Take. There was a lot of talk that Bama and Zona would be the two teams competing.
Fortunately for Lloyd, Arizona received the desired news. Holt is the top shooting guard in the nation and is rated five stars by the 247Sports Composite. In the 2026 class, he is ranked as the fourth overall talent.
Holt is a commit to Arizona’s ’26 haul, along with 4-star small forward Cameron Holmes. Supporters of the Wildcats across the world had been hopeful that Holt would end things in Arizona’s favor for a long time. Fortunately, there was breaking news, so the wait was well worth it. Given that freshman talent Brayden Burries is probably prepared to leave school for the NBA Draft, Holt is anticipated to play a significant role for this club next season.
